For the 2024 school year, there are 3 public schools serving 146 students in Carrizozo Municipal Schools School District.
Public Schools in Carrizozo Municipal Schools School District have a diversity score of 0.49, which is less than the New Mexico public school average of 0.56.
Minority enrollment is 62%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the New Mexico public school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$23,349 is higher than the state median of $14,520. The school district revenue/student has declined by 10%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$24,767 is higher than the state median of $13,895.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
